Ho West MP concludes successful “Thank You Tour II,” reaffirms commitment to development and inclusive governance

The Member of Parliament for Ho West, Emmanuel Kwasi Bedzrah has successfully wrapped up the second phase of his “Thank You Tour II,” a four-day outreach that aimed to connect with constituents and reaffirm commitment to development initiatives within the district.

Accompanied by District Chief Executive Francis Profer Dusey and constituency executives led by Hon. Delight Koku Tettey Nukomeko, the tour spanned multiple traditional areas, including Awudome, Dzolo, Dodome, and Saviefe.

 

During the tour, Hon. Bedzrah engaged directly with chiefs, elders, youth, and community members, listening to their concerns and sharing the government’s developmental agenda. He emphasized that, despite the current NDC-led government, no community in Ho West will be left behind, promising continued focus on infrastructure, education, health, and youth employment.

The MP highlighted key projects and commitments, including the completion of abandoned roads, construction of a new link road between Anyirawasi and Tsibu, installation of over 50 mechanized boreholes, extension of electricity coverage, and the expansion of educational and health facilities. He also reassured constituents of ongoing efforts to provide scholarships and create jobs, aligning with the party’s manifesto.

 

He expressed gratitude for the warm reception and overwhelming support from residents, reaffirming his dedication to building a prosperous and united Ho West. With President H.E. John Dramani Mahama at the helm and the MP’s leadership, the district is poised for accelerated development.
